Things to consider
Higher = more presentNo sexual content is present in this book.
The book graphically depicts the violence and casualties of Antietam.
Some mild profanity may be present due to the military setting.
Occasional mild blasphemy might appear in dialogue.
No substance use is featured in this book.
The trauma of war might touch on themes of despair.
The descriptions of battle are intense and can be frightening.
No occult themes are explored in this story.
No LGBTQ+ themes are present in this book.
The book focuses on the historical and human aspects of war.
No negative portrayals of God or Christians are present.
Virtues to celebrate
Higher = stronger presenceThe young soldiers display immense courage in the face of death.
Faith is present through soldiers' prayers and reflections.
Camaraderie and loyalty among soldiers are evident.
The book shows the grim realities and consequences of war.
